Hollywood Reacts To First Photos Of Brad & Angelina's Twins

It’s been less than 24 hours since the world got its first look at Brad Pitt and Angelina Jolie’s twins – Knox Leon and Vivienne Marcheline — but already the stars are reacting.

At the Teen Choice Awards on Sunday evening, “Gossip Girl” star Blake Lively gushed over the adorable pics found on the cover of this week’s People magazine and Hello! magazine in the UK.

“Wow,” Blake enthused. “They’re such beautiful kids.”

Josh Holloway, who plays Sawyer on “Lost,” was also impressed with the first photos of the twins, which People and Hello! collectively paid a reported $14 million for.

“Dig ‘em, dig ‘em,” he smiled.

“Those guys are brave,” Holloway added, referring to parents Angelina and Brad. “They’re raising a football team or something. But I really dig them for it.”

But it wasn’t just the photos which captured the stars’ attention. The funds raised from the sale of the photographs are going to charity, something Holloway said he could get behind.

“If you can make money to help the world, then do so,” he said. “I fully support what they do there because they are very private and they handle their business very privately as I feel every one should.”

In related news, Angelina’s “Kung-Fu Panda” co-star Jack Black, who accidentally confirmed she was expecting twins on the “Today” show earlier this year, revealed he sent the new mom a special gift.

When he confirmed Angelina’s news, Jack told the “Today” show, “you’re going to have as much as the ‘Brady Bunch,’” and in an interview with Access Hollywood’s Nancy O’Dell this past weekend, Black noted his comment inspired his gift.
